Title: Re:OFPediting
Post by: Silver Fox on 28 Jan 2003, 18:39:39
Hey Guys

I know how to make the pic work in your overview  :P Do you wanna know how  ???

Ok here goes: Make your pic 256x128 JPEG

Then when you insert it in the overview.html use this code:

<p align="center"><img src="image.jpg" width="170" height="64"></p>

It works a treat for me i hope it does for you  ;)
